Only use Gtk::Window::set_default_icon_name method when available (#695279)

GParted fails to compile on RHEL/CentOS 5.9 because it doesn't provide
the Gtk::Window::set_default_icon_name() method.  The "gtkmm GTK::Window
Class Reference" document says that set_default_icon_name() is available
in gtkmm >= 2.6, however it is not available in RHEL/CentOS 5.9 with
gtkmm 2.10.

Add an autoconf compile and link check for the set_default_icon_name()
method and make GParted only use the method when available.

Bug #695279 - GParted doesn't compile on RHEL / CentOS 5.9
